Output 26817f3e530bc9c60b263e5ba8d054b5eb0000774cf5ac6ebaa1f0ca95e50e66:6

value
196162
script pubkey
OP_0 OP_PUSHBYTES_20 766027f64230ad45c6fba0f1f5c8988256d9343d
address
bc1qwesz0ajzxzk5t3hm5rcltjycsftdjdpatfhzrx
transaction
26817f3e530bc9c60b263e5ba8d054b5eb0000774cf5ac6ebaa1f0ca95e50e66
spent
true